So, a lot has happened since I was last here. I convinced my husband we should use part of our tax return to fund my trading account. I deposited a grand total of $2000 and it went in today at market open. I promptly spent my wad!! (I AM a woman after all!) My stock trading friend and mentor has been tossing bones my way for a while and I decided to shock the shit out of him and actually act on a few. Unfortunately I was not quite fast enough (translates into "snuggly in my bed and did not want to get up, put in my contacts and be at the computer screen promptly at 6:30 Pacific Time) so I didn't make quite the profits I possibly could have but I'm not unhappy with my holdings so here you go:
PRW - 300 shares (still holding from long ago, hope to sell soon.....)
Today bought:
CYTR - 200 shares at $5.24, stop at $4.82 which is an 8% loss
NGEN - 300 shares at $1.68
BIOM - 350 shares at $1.24
Bought these early in the trading day. My friend gave me the leads (actually I found BIOM on my own from previous evening scans) and I checked the charts, liked the volumes and jumped in. I set stops on CYTR and NGEN but did NGEN only till end of day and it ran out so I need to redo in the morning. I'm leaving BIOM as a longer term effort (know there is an official name for that....??).

About RocketCity:
Rocket City Automotive Group, Inc. (PINK SHEETS:RCAU - News) was formed to acquire, manage supervise and operate corporations specializing in eBay, eBay Motors services, eCommerce, software development and retail automotive operations.
RocketCity holdings include IT Lagoon LLC, eAutoDrop, Inc. and CompleteAuto which functions as a certified solution provider for eBay Motors and offers proprietary software, personnel and design solutions to hundreds of automotive dealerships around the country.
RocketCity believes in the enormous growth opportunities in the $1 trillion dollar automotive retailing industry. The experienced management team will continue to execute strategic initiatives to maximize operations in this marketplace with their products and services.
